About Henny

Meet Henny! Henny is a 9.5-year-old Rottweiler/Pit Bull Terrier mix in Avon, OH who weighs about 44 pounds. This senior still has plenty of pep—he’ll launch himself over baby gates, keep you company in the car, and curl up for long cuddle sessions on the couch. Despite his age, Henny’s playful energy is unmistakable, but he’s just as happy unwinding beside his people. Calm and affectionate, Henny bonds quickly and loves making new friends: most encounters begin with him flopping over for belly rubs. He’s crate and potty trained, knows an impressive list of commands (sit, stay, lay down, paw, roll over, and come), and walks beautifully on a leash, politely ignoring other dogs along the way. Sometimes selective with his kibble, he’s always motivated by treats. Henny is a low-maintenance companion—equal parts adventure buddy and lovable couch potato.
